AI Summary

  • Amends Arizona law to classify charter schools as public schools for zoning purposes, allowing them to operate in locations where school district schools are permitted.

  • Prohibits municipalities and counties from charging charter schools zoning fees, site plan fees, or development fees that would not apply to traditional public schools.

  • Requires municipalities and counties to provide expedited hearings and final determinations for charter school applications within 30 days for administrative reviews or 90 days for processes requiring public hearings.

  • Adds new restriction prohibiting charter schools from being established or operated on commercial or residential property in age-restricted communities located in unorganized territory.

  • Designates the measure as an emergency provision effective immediately upon enactment.
